    I agree with Seeker about options because once they are all gone ,there is no going back.

    All Dentists will tell you if you have a few good teeth keep them, the denture works better if it can hold onto some teeth...

    In addition, if he doesn't have peridontitist, (massive bone loss) dentures are the last resort, people with peridontitist have no choice unless they have $3000 per tooth replacement.

    I appreciate cost, but if they are black, then at a small fee, one by one, they can be covered over..If they are broken, they can be extended and fixed...

    He will have problems eating with dentures, tasting foods, get depressed.

    If he was to have all of them taken out, yes he immediately gets dentures however, he will not be able to eat, other than soups and the likes, liquid as the gums need to heel, he will be in alot of pain as well...

    It will take time for the gums to heel, he may be off work a while in addition...
